Job Description

Position Summary
The Project Manager proactively manages the design and construction efforts necessary to implement selected projects in the Universitys capital budget and maintenance programs for repair renovation and improvement of buildings and facilities. They are responsible for planning and implementing these projects which include negotiating contracts writing RFPs hiring design professionals consultants and contractors to execute the projects. These responsibilities include proactively managing schedule budget quality safety and communications. Villanova is a Catholic university sponsored by the Augustinian order. Duties And Responsibilities
Assists departmental preparation of annual Capital Budget project requests prepares estimates. Prepares scope definition of approved Capital Budget projects including conceptual sketches and preliminary field measurements necessary for design by others. Assists with specifying materials and equipment for selected projects. Assists with preparation of construction contract documents. Oversees bidding process prepares purchase requisitions and construction contracts. Advises on selection of contractors and vendors. Prepares design and construction schedules. Evaluates performance of design professionals and contractors with respect to schedule performance and quality. Provides field supervision. Coordinates work of contractors and vendors to ensure timely project completion. Issues reports and maintains relationship with affected members of the campus community as work progresses. Recommends approval/disapproval of change orders and processes contractors and vendors invoices insurance certificates etc. associated with construction contract management. Obtains required permits and certificates of occupancy from authorities having jurisdiction. Perform additional duties and assist with special projects as assigned.

Minimum Qualifications
5 years experience with engineering degree or 10 years of involvement in planning estimating and supervising construction and renovation activities. Broad knowledge of construction materials and techniques with basic knowledge of plumbing electrical and HVAC systems. Experienced background in construction contract administration.

Preferred Qualifications
B.S. in civil electrical or mechanical engineering or equivalent experience at the project managerial level in architectural engineering or construction work. Ability to establish and maintain good working of relationships with administrative faculty and staff clients with vendors and contractors and with the local township and other regulatory authorities.
